“…Recently, the Cdk11 p58 protein kinase was also shown to be essential for mitosis (Hu et al, 2007;Petretti et al, 2006). In humans, the Cell division control 2 Like genes Cdc2L1 and Cdc2L2 encode two related protein kinases, denoted Cdk11B and A, respectively, which are expressed as two predominant protein isoforms designated by their apparent molecular weight of 110 and 58kDa for the Cdk11 p110A/B and Cdk11 p58A/B isoforms, respectively (Trembley et al, 2004). The CDK11 p110 and CDK11 p58 isoforms are produced from the same mRNAs through the use of an internal ribosome entry site (IRES) and two different AUG codons located in the coding sequence of the CDK11 p110 A and B mRNAs.…”
